    - George Foreman, Former Two-Time Heavyweight World Champion, Olympic Gold Medalist, and Entrepreneur.

    "I pick Manny Pacquiao by knockout. I think he will knock him out in 7 or 8. Manny just has too much for Cotto."


    - Mike Tyson, Former Undisputed Heavyweight Champion of the World

    "Pacquiao is going to chop Cotto up. Out of respect, Cotto will get some rounds, but Manny is the Bruce Lee of boxing. His basketball and martial arts background give him that speed and agility. You can't tell where his shots are coming from. Unlike Rocky, Bruce Lee was a real dude and so is Manny.

    - Bernard Hopkins, Former Two-Division World Champion and Future Boxing Hall of Famer

    "I think Manny Pacquiao is going to be too quick for Cotto. I was ringside when Cotto fought Clottey. He seemed to struggle a bit in that fight and it is hard to say what he will do against a faster, quicker Pacquiao. I know people say Cotto is the bigger guy but I still think Pacquiao beats him in a decision."


    - Joe Calzaghe, Former Undefeated Super Middleweight and Light Heavyweight Champion

    "Manny Pacquiao, he's the best, he's on top right now!"



    - Chad Dawson, Current IBF Light Heavyweight Champion

    "It's going to be an interesting fight, and I think Pacquiao better take it very seriously! I think Cotto will win because he's a little bit bigger and is a real welterweight. His power may be enough to overcome Pacquiao's speed. I think Cotto wins in a decision."


    - "Sugar" Shane Mosley, Current WBA Welterweight Champion

    "If Cotto stays busy, he'll win a decision! I think that Cotto will win the fight, but I thinks it's gonna be a good fight!"


    - Winky Wright, Former Undisputed Light Middleweight Champion, Current Middleweight Contender

    "Manny is a big puncher and a good boxer, but he has never faced a natural welterweight like Miguel. Cotto is the most dangerous fight of Pacquiao's career. On the night of the fight, Pacquiao will still not be a full welterweight. And Cotto is very strong. As the fight plays out, around rounds 7, 8, 9, that's when Cotto starts taking over. I think Cotto will win be decision, but he might even get a knockout. With all of my heart I think Miguel Cotto will win."


    - Tito Trinidad, Former Three-Division World Champion and Ring Magazine Fighter of the Year

    "I'm a Puerto Rican like Cotto, but I like Pacquiao because he has fought better guys, like De La Hoya. I see him having no problem against Cotto. Cotto is not a smart fighter, he boxes, and he's shown his colors already. He can be beat. So can Pacquiao, but I like Pacquiao. He has an unorthodox style, with punches coming from all over. Cotto tries to box. I see Pacquiao possibly stopping him. Pacquiao's on a roll, he has the confidence, and he has the boxing momentum. I see him winning."


    - Hector Camacho, Former WBC and WBO Three-Division Champion

    "Pacquiao is a good boxer and Cotto is a fighter. I'm going to give the edge to Cotto, and not just because he's Puerto Rican, but because of the way he fights. He always comes to fight, he's always in shape. Cotto is going to have the edge. I see him winning by decision, but I do think he can knock Pacquiao out if the chance arrives."


    - Carlos Ortiz, Former Three-Time World Champion and International Boxing Hall of Famer

    ------------------------------------------------
    The poll above has 6 picks for Pacquiao and 4 for Cotto and while I’m still undecided, I’m slightly favoring the Pacman up to this point. I feel that Manny has the style to give Cotto problems specifically with his speed and movement. Not sure how much the power will affect Cotto as I give him the edge in that department but I’m concerned about his recent cuts over his eye. If Manny can open those up right off the bat, it could spell trouble for Cotto. Still I don’t want to be too hasty with a pick just yet – give me a few days and I’ll let you know for sure.
